android進程名 android 進程管理

Android怎么獲取進程Id

pid:是指每個進程在liunx下的 進程的id 是唯一的。

創(chuàng)新互聯(lián)公司專注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于成都做網(wǎng)站、成都網(wǎng)站建設(shè)、蒲縣網(wǎng)絡(luò)推廣、小程序開發(fā)、蒲縣網(wǎng)絡(luò)營銷、蒲縣企業(yè)策劃、蒲縣品牌公關(guān)、搜索引擎seo、人物專訪、企業(yè)宣傳片、企業(yè)代運營等,從售前售中售后,我們都將竭誠為您服務(wù),您的肯定,是我們最大的嘉獎;創(chuàng)新互聯(lián)公司為所有大學(xué)生創(chuàng)業(yè)者提供蒲縣建站搭建服務(wù),24小時服務(wù)熱線:18980820575,官方網(wǎng)址:muchs.cn

在Android中,我們可以通過Process.myPid()和 RunningAppProcessInfo來取得當(dāng)前的進程名。

例如,當(dāng)需要推出新版本時,這兩種版本的程序可以持有一樣的UID, 才有權(quán)限將舊版程序的數(shù)據(jù)轉(zhuǎn)移到新版軟件里。Pid 是process進程ID,Uid 是user用戶ID,只是Android和計算機不一樣。

您好,很高興能幫助您 : 裝一個task manager可看。

范圍 本文提供有關(guān)如何讀取各種Android設(shè)備的 ID的介紹,用以使用標(biāo)識號。本文假定用戶已經(jīng)安裝了Android以及開發(fā)應(yīng)用程序必要的工具。并且,本文假定用戶已了解Android的基本知識。

關(guān)于Android中開子進程

1、之所以開一個子進程大部分原因主要是盡量防止該組件被殺,這也是為什么大部分用到這個屬性的組件會是service。當(dāng)然防止service被殺的方法有很多,例如:開啟前臺服務(wù),雙進程互相監(jiān)聽,利用廣播等等這里就不一一介紹了。

2、如Android會傾向于關(guān)閉一個長期不顯示在界面的進程來支持一個經(jīng)常顯示在界面的進程。線程:即使為組件分配了不同的進程,有時候也需要再分配線程。

3、首先,進程是Android系統(tǒng)中的一個執(zhí)行單元,它具有自己的內(nèi)存空間和系統(tǒng)資源。每個Android應(yīng)用程序都運行在其自己的進程中,因此每個應(yīng)用程序都是相互獨立的,不能直接訪問其他應(yīng)用程序的內(nèi)存或資源。

4、Android進程管理的特殊設(shè)計 Linux系統(tǒng)對進程的管理方式是一旦進程活動停止,系統(tǒng)就會結(jié)束該進程。

5、android 中 任務(wù),進程和線程的區(qū)別 進程:是一個具有獨立功能的程序關(guān)于某個數(shù)據(jù)集合的一次運行活動。進程是系統(tǒng)進行資源分配和調(diào)度的一個獨立單位。

6、AMS主要功能: AMS是Android中最核心的服務(wù),主要負(fù)責(zé)系統(tǒng)中四大組件的啟動、切換、調(diào)度及應(yīng)用進程的管理和調(diào)度等工作。還負(fù)責(zé)啟動或殺死應(yīng)用程序的進程。WMS主要功能: 為所有窗口分配Surface。

android私有進程和全局進程的區(qū)別

1、在需要使用到新進程時,可以使用 android:process 屬性,如果被設(shè)置的進程名是以一個冒號開頭的,則這個新的進程對于這個應(yīng)用來說是私有的,當(dāng)它被需要或者這個服務(wù)需要在新進程中運行的時候,這個新進程將會被創(chuàng)建。

2、進程是系統(tǒng)分配資源和調(diào)度的基本單位,每個進程都有自己獨立的資源和內(nèi)存空間,其它進程不能任意訪問當(dāng)前進程的內(nèi)存和資源,系統(tǒng)給每個進程分配的內(nèi)存會有限制。

3、前臺進程 :目前正在屏幕上顯示的應(yīng)用進程和一些系統(tǒng)進程。舉例來說,當(dāng)你運行一個程序,如瀏覽器,當(dāng)瀏覽器界面在屏幕顯示時,瀏覽器屬于前臺進程,但一旦你按home鍵回到主界面,瀏覽器在后臺運行,并且依然可見。

4、Android進程管理的特殊設(shè)計 Linux系統(tǒng)對進程的管理方式是一旦進程活動停止,系統(tǒng)就會結(jié)束該進程。

如何在Android中取得當(dāng)前進程名

在Android中,咱們可以通過Process.myPid()和 RunningAppProcessInfo來取得當(dāng)前的進程名。

您好,很高興能幫助您 : 裝一個task manager可看。

Activity,Service,Provider,Receiver)都是運行在同一個進程中,進程名通過一下兩種方式確定:(1) 通過AndroidManifest.xml中的application標(biāo)簽中android:process指定;(2) 如果(1)中沒有指定,那么進程名就是APK的包名。

獲取內(nèi)存中運行應(yīng)用的信息 首先,自然要有一個Bean文件用于存儲這些信息,之后通過ActivityManager的getRunningAppProcesses()方法得到一個RunningAppProcessInfo的List。便利這個List去除我們想要的數(shù)據(jù),存在我們的Bean文件夾中。

不同的Android系統(tǒng)版本支持的命令有所不同,可通過下面命令查看當(dāng)前手機所支持的dump服務(wù),先進入adb shell,再執(zhí)行如下命令:dumpsys -l。 這些服務(wù)名可能并看不出其調(diào)用的哪個服務(wù),可以通過下面指令:service list。

在Android中,是否有獲得當(dāng)前進程名稱的方法

在Android中,我們可以通過Process.myPid()和 RunningAppProcessInfo來取得當(dāng)前的進程名。

您好,很高興能幫助您 : 裝一個task manager可看。

. Android中進程與進程、線程與線程之間如何通信?1)一個 Android 程序開始運行時,會單獨啟動一個Process。默認(rèn)情況下,所有這個程序中的Activity或者Service都會跑在這個Process。

銀行把貸款放出去,就有大量的資產(chǎn)在銀行抵押,銀行需要十年或更長時間才能拿回本和息,那么銀行可以把未來十年以上的本息的收益打包成資產(chǎn)包,證券化后放在資本市場上發(fā)售,提前獲得收益。

名稱欄目:android進程名 android 進程管理
標(biāo)題URL:http://muchs.cn/article4/dgodpoe.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供企業(yè)網(wǎng)站制作用戶體驗、關(guān)鍵詞優(yōu)化、網(wǎng)站導(dǎo)航、Google、全網(wǎng)營銷推廣

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

網(wǎng)站托管運營